Powerball creates Baltimore County millionaire, delivers a dozen more big wins in Maryland as jackpot roll ends

BALTIMORE, MD—The Maryland Lottery announced that a $1 million winning Powerball ticket was sold in Baltimore County as the game’s jackpot, which reached a near-record $1.787 billion, was won by two tickets sold in Missouri and Texas.

While no one in Maryland hit the jackpot in the Sept. 6 drawing, a Pikesville player matched all five white balls to win a second-tier prize of $1 million. The winning ticket was sold at Slade BP Gas Station at 524 Reisterstown Road.

In addition to the seven-figure win, 12 other Maryland Powerball players won prizes of $50,000 or more in the days leading up to the massive drawing. Overall, Maryland players won more than $13.4 million in prizes during the 42-drawing jackpot roll that began on June 1.

The Maryland Lottery also saw a significant boost in its contribution to state programs and services. Officials estimate that Powerball ticket sales during the jackpot run generated approximately $14.5 million in state funding, with roughly 25 cents of every dollar in sales directed to state initiatives.

Beyond Powerball, the lottery paid out more than $32.6 million in prizes across all games during the week of Sept. 1-7, including 37 tickets worth $10,000 or more. This included a FAST PLAY ticket worth $140,569 sold in Cumberland on Sept. 7.

Winners of prizes larger than $25,000 must redeem their tickets by appointment at the Maryland Lottery Customer Resource Center in Baltimore. Prizes up to $25,000 can be claimed at any of the state’s six casinos. Tickets for draw games expire 182 days after the drawing date.
